Space-Saving
Bunk beds are a great alternative for children sharing the same room. The stacking design allows two kids to be placed in a smaller space which leaves more space on the floor for storage and play. However, if you'd like to add more function to the bunk bed your child is sleeping in think about an L-shaped design that creates an elevated or high-sleeper design. These beds are customizable and include additional storage, desks, or trundles for extra sleepers.

Safety
Bunk beds and L-shaped beds are designed with your child's safety in mind. If constructed correctly both beds are structurally secure and offer a safe sleeping environment. The top bunk is higher than the bottom and, as such, is more prone to accidents for children who don't follow the rules for climbing on the bed. Most manufacturers provide clear guidelines to ensure your child's safety.
